About Suzuki DR-Z70 2015

Introducing the 2015 Suzuki DR-Z70, a perfect entry-level enduro-offroad motorcycle designed specifically for young riders and those new to the world of two-wheeled adventures. Priced competitively at $1,799, this lightweight machine is tailored for both fun and learning, making it an ideal choice for those looking to develop their riding skills on versatile terrain. The DR-Z70 combines reliability and user-friendly design, ensuring that your journey into off-road riding is both enjoyable and safe.

At the heart of the DR-Z70 is a spirited single-cylinder, four-stroke engine with a displacement of 67cc. This powerplant produces a manageable yet exhilarating performance, perfect for younger riders. With a compression ratio of 9.5:1 and a Mikuni VM13 carburettor fueling the engine, the DR-Z70 delivers smooth acceleration and responsive handling. The 3-speed gearbox allows for straightforward gear changes, while the air-cooling system ensures consistent performance, even during extended rides. Weighing in at just 121.3 pounds, this motorcycle is agile and nimble, allowing riders to navigate tight trails and rugged paths with ease.

The DR-Z70 boasts several features that enhance both comfort and control. Its steel frame provides durability without adding unnecessary weight, while the telescopic front suspension and oil-damped swingarm rear suspension absorb bumps and enhance traction. The drum brakes at both the front and rear offer reliable stopping power, instilling confidence in less experienced riders. With a seat height of just 22 inches, the DR-Z70 ensures that riders can easily reach the ground, promoting stability during stops and starts. Additionally, the kick starter adds a classic touch, bringing a sense of reliability to the start-up process.

PROs:

  1. Lightweight and agile design, making it easy to handle for new riders.
  2. User-friendly engine performance that allows for smooth learning curves.
  3. Durable construction with great suspension, providing comfort on various terrains.

CONs:

  1. Limited power output may not satisfy more experienced riders seeking higher performance.
  2. The 3-speed gearbox may feel restrictive as riders progress in skill.
  3. Drum brakes, while reliable, may not provide the same level of stopping power as modern disc brakes.

Overall, the Suzuki DR-Z70 is an excellent choice for young riders eager to explore the thrill of off-road motorcycling while developing their skills in a safe and controlled manner.
